What happens once you have social and recreation support in your plan?

Once we’ve approved your plan, you can start using your NDIS supports for social and recreation activities. Talk to your support coordinator or my NDIS contact for more information.

We fund most social and recreation supports in your Core budget. If we fund assistive technology for your social and recreation supports, you’ll find this funding in your Capital budget. Learn more about using your budget .

If your needs change and you don’t have enough funding in your plan, you should talk to us. You might be able to use your Core budget flexibly or you might need a change to your plan. Learn more about changing your plan.

What if you don’t agree with our decision?

If we decide social and recreation supports don’t meet our NDIS funding criteria, we can’t include them in your plan.

We’ll give you written reasons why we made the decision. You can contact us if you’d like more detail about the reasons for our decision.

If you don't agree with a decision we make about social and recreation supports, you can ask for an internal review of our decision. 

You’ll need to ask for an internal review within 3 months of getting your plan.
